Yeah, the first time I played through Psychonauts I longed for vengeance against the last level's designer. If nothing else, I wanted to make him have to listen to the little kid's incessant crying on an endless loop... that annoyed me more than anything. The second time I played through the game, though, it was nowhere near as bad as the first. It's kind of "old school" in the sense that it's pretty difficult and requires trial and error to learn the pattern for victory.

You're right, though, it's a huge black spot on an otherwise amazing game. I'm not a fan of "protection missions" in video games in the first place, but this one is especially bad because of the vertical nature of the level -- and the fact that you're never quite sure where exactly the damned kid has hopped off to next.
